SAFFC defends Singapore Cup Title

0
(Pic from SAFFC official site) SAFFC beat Woodlands Wellington 2-1 after extra time to retain the Singapore Cup at the Jalan Besar Stadium. Stout defending and a safe pair of hands by Yazid Yasin kept the much-feared SAFFC offence at bay for large parts of the first half, before Shaiful Esah's in-swinger broke the deadlock to give [. Singapore Under 21s Head to Vietnam

3
SINGAPORE, 16 September 2008: Terry Pathmanathan's Singapore Under-21 team is set to compete in the International Under-21 Football Tournament – Vietnam Youth Newspaper Cup 2008 which will begin on 20 September at Hue City, Vietnam.

Singapore is in Group B together with Iran and Myanmar while Group A consists of Thailand, Malaysia and hosts Vietnam. Click to continue reading...

Woodlands will face mighty Warriors in the Singapore Cup Final

0
SAFFC will be in the final for the second time after easily defeating Tampines Rovers 4-0 on aggregate.The scorer for SAFFC was none other than Singapore striker Aleksander Duric.He tap in two easy goals to gave Tampines the misery.The Stags did threatened their opponent,but to no avail.Khairul Amri shot hit the crossbar.
